Abstract

PURPOSE:To prevent the diffusion of the brazing metal into the grain boundary in the surface of the alloy on purpose to make possible the good brazing, by employing Ni-Fe alloy or Ni-Co-Fe alloy for the sealing alloy, adding to this a metal of great oxygen affinity. CONSTITUTION:The sealing alloy is Ni-Fe alloy or Ni-Co-Fe alloy, whose ratio of alloy constituents is so settled as to make its thermal expansion coefficient to coincide with that of ceramic, hard glass, etc., which are involved in sealing together with above sealing alloy. For the activated metal to be added to the alloy for selective oxidation, aluminum and silicon are especially suitable. When the rare earth element is independently or compositely added, that effectively causes the selective oxidation of the activated metal. The condition for the selective oxidation of the activated metal is the heat treatment within a weak oxidizing atmosphere with the partial pressure of oxygen 10<-18>-10<-35> atm, and at the temperature 700-1200 deg.C. The object of the brazing metal is the silver solder or gold solder mainly consisting of 72% silver-copper alloy, etc.
